25-year old American forward Ryan Batte (198-F-1999) had a very impressive game in the last round for Shepparton Gators and receives a Hoops Agents Big V Player of the Week award for round 5.
He had a double-double of 28 points and 14 rebounds, while his team beat Bellarine (#9, 2-5) 96-90. Gators is placed at 5th position in Australian Big V. They would have been even better if they hadn't lost a few games earlier this season. Shepparton will need more victories to improve their 4-3 record. In the team's last game Batte had a remarkable 60.0% from 2-point range. He just recently signed at Gators, being already a very valuable addition to the team. Thomas More University graduate has very impressive stats this year. Batte is in league's top in points (9th best: 21.0ppg), rebounds (2nd best: 11.3rpg), assists (9th best: 4.4apg) and averages solid 3.3spg and 51.9% from behind 3-point line.

Second best performed player last round was Kavione Green (195-F) of top-ranked Hume City Broncos. He is American forward in his first season at Hume City. In the last game Green recorded an impressive double-double of 27 points and 10 rebounds. Of course he led Hume City Broncos to another comfortable win outscoring the lower-ranked Bellarine (#9, 2-5) 112-80. This victory allowed Hume City to move up to 1st position in the standings. His team lost just one game this season, while they won 5 matches. Green is one of the most experienced players at Hume City and has a reputation of one of team's most reliable players. He belongs to the best scorers in the league with 26.5ppg (#2). He also registered 8.2 boards per game.

Third place about best performers goes to Malik Miller (206-C/F-1995) of Wyndham Devils (#12). Miller scored 27 points and grabbed 12 rebounds (!!!). Despite Miller's great performance the Devils lost 94-102 to the higher-ranked Melbourne Uni (#6, 4-3). But his team cannot count on just a single shooter as he also needs help of the other teammates. Wyndham can only dream about fighting for top spots in the league. They have awful season losing so far all 5 games. Miller has individually a great season in Australia. After only 5 games, he made it on the list of the league's leaders in rebounds with 10.4rpg (7th best).

The Player of the week is selected based on efficiency calculation, but also including game result, importance of the game, if played recorded double-double/triple-double, etc.
The efficiency formula is a combination of various formulas used by different basketball organizations/leagues. We got involved many basketball scouts and journalists to assure it's accuracy.
The formula: 1.5*PTS + 3*(REB+AST+ST+BL-TO) - 2*BSAG - 4*PF + 3*PFRV + 4*(2FGPM+3FGPM) + 1.5*FTM - 3*(2FGPA-2FGPM) - 3*(3FGPA-3FGPM) - (FTA-FTM)
